Apa itu GitHub Gist?

Apa itu GitHub Gist?

Anda mungkin pernah mendengar GitHub , platform untuk hosting, menyimpan, dan mengedit kod. Banyak projek sumber terbuka dan pasukan pembangunan swasta menggunakan aplikasi web ini untuk berkongsi karya mereka.





Tetapi adakah anda tahu bahawa GitHub mempunyai spin-off tersembunyi yang disebut GitHub Gist? Ini adalah kaedah berkongsi kod dalam talian yang lebih pantas dan mudah. Seperti Pastebin, Gist adalah alat untuk berkongsi teks melalui internet. Tetapi ia menawarkan ciri tambahan, dan ia disokong oleh kawalan versi Git yang mantap.





Cara Mencari Laman Web GitHub Gist

GitHub Gist adalah nama laman web yang menjadi tuan rumah inti. 'Gist' adalah coretan kod yang boleh menjadi umum atau rahsia.





Laman web GitHub utama tidak mempromosikan GitHub Gist , jadi anda perlu mencarinya atau menanda halaman URL untuk penggunaan biasa.

Laman web ini adalah subdomain dari laman GitHub utama dan log masuk anda berfungsi di kedua-dua laman web tersebut. Sesiapa sahaja dapat melihat inti umum, tetapi anda perlu log masuk untuk membuat kandungan inti baru.



Membuat Gist

Apabila anda log masuk ke GitHub, the Halaman utama Gist memaparkan borang yang membolehkan anda membuat inti baru dengan cepat.

Pilih nama fail yang sesuai, kemudian masukkan kandungan fail dan klik Buat inti butang. Anda boleh mengkonfigurasi editor asas dengan beberapa pilihan pemformatan. Anda juga boleh memilih sama ada intinya adalah rahsia atau umum melalui Buat butang.





Editor akan menggunakan sorotan sintaksis mengikut peluasan fail anda. Pastikan anda memilih peluasan yang sesuai untuk jenis fail. Anda juga akan melihat pratonton jenis-jenis yang bagus semasa melihat fail tertentu dalam intinya. Fail penurunan harga berfungsi dengan sangat baik untuk melihat dan menyunting.

Semasa mengedit, anda boleh menambahkan lebih banyak fail dengan Tambah fail butang. Banyak intinya cukup kecil untuk hanya memerlukan satu fail, tetapi anda boleh menggunakan lebih banyak jika perlu.





Bekerja dengan Gists

Sekiranya anda mengklik Edit butang, anda akan mendapat satu penyunting teks asas bagi setiap fail. Gist membolehkan anda membuat pengeditan melalui antara muka webnya, dan untuk contoh kod kecil, ini cukup mencukupi.

Namun, di sebalik tabir, setiap intinya adalah gositori Git. Ini bermaksud anda dapat mengesan semakan fail dan melakukan operasi git lain. The Semakan tab berhampiran paparan kiri atas mengarahkan ke repositori inti anda.

Di belakang Benamkan butang adalah pilihan untuk mengklon repositori, sehingga anda dapat bekerja dengan inti dari jarak jauh. Walau bagaimanapun, anda harus sedar bahawa repositori intinya sedikit terhad. Khususnya, walaupun intinya boleh mengandungi banyak fail, tetapi tidak boleh mengandungi direktori.

Petikan di Garis Perintah

The Program baris arahan GitHub , gh, mempunyai sokongan untuk inti. Anda boleh membuat, menghapus, menyenaraikan, dan mengedit daftar terus dari terminal. Ini lebih senang daripada merawat inti seperti repositori git biasa.

Contohnya, jika anda mempunyai fail yang ada, anda boleh membuat inti rahsia dengan segera menggunakan arahan ini:

$ gh gist create index.md
- Creating gist index.md
✓ Created gist index.md
https://gist.github.com/027442d9e34f35ee4bf64bbbc1a81a62

Perintah selesai dengan URL yang mewakili inti baru. Anda juga boleh mengedit intinya:

gh gist edit 027442d9e34f35ee4bf64bbbc1a81a62

Ini akan membuka editor teks lalai anda. Setelah anda membuat pengeditan dan menutup editor anda, gh mendorong perubahan anda ke GitHub secara automatik.

Cara Menggunakan Semula Isi Kandungan

Semasa melihat inti, anda akan melihat butang bernama Mentah di sebelah setiap fail. Ini menyediakan versi teks biasa dari file yang dapat berguna untuk menyimpan atau menyalin. Perhatikan bahawa anda tidak dapat menggunakan ini untuk menghoskan fail. Contohnya, jika anda cuba merujuk fail JavaScript menggunakan pautan itu, fail tersebut tidak akan berfungsi.

Walau bagaimanapun, anda boleh memaparkan isi inti di tempat lain. Ini bagus untuk sampel kod, dan penyorotan sintaksis bermaksud mereka akan kelihatan hebat dalam catatan blog atau artikel. Untuk melakukan ini, salin kod di sebelah Benamkan butang dan sertakannya dalam HTML anda.

Gists Adalah Utiliti Tidak Digunakan

GitHub tidak banyak mengiklankan intisari, tetapi jangan biarkan perkara itu membuat anda kecewa. Mereka adalah gabungan Pastebin dan Git yang sangat mudah diakses. Gist adalah kes penggunaan yang bagus untuk coretan kod kecil yang tidak memerlukan repositori lengkap. Mereka membuat pilihan ringan yang sangat baik jika anda hanya ingin berkongsi beberapa kod dengan cepat. Pilihan penyematan dapat berguna jika anda menerbitkan artikel teknikal.

Lihat aplikasi lain yang membolehkan anda berkongsi coretan kod dengan panduan kami untuk alternatif Pastebin.

Berkongsi Berkongsi Tweet E-mel 4 Alternatif Pastebin Terbaik untuk Berkongsi Kod dan Teks

Alternatif Pastebin ini membolehkan anda menaip, menampal, dan berkongsi blok kod atau teks dengan orang lain dalam talian dengan mudah.

Baca Seterusnya
Topik-topik yang berkaitan
  • Pengaturcaraan
  • GitHub
Mengenai Pengarang Bobby Jack(58 Artikel Diterbitkan)

Bobby adalah peminat teknologi yang bekerja sebagai pembangun perisian selama hampir dua dekad. Dia meminati permainan, bekerja sebagai Editor Ulasan di Switch Player Magazine, dan terlibat dalam semua aspek penerbitan dalam talian & pembangunan web.

Lagi Dari Bobby Jack

Langgan buletin kami

Sertailah buletin kami untuk mendapatkan petua, ulasan, ebook percuma, dan tawaran eksklusif!

cara memuat turun rancangan dari hulu
Klik di sini untuk melanggan